Aussieway Backpackers sits on Cricket Street in Brisbane's inner suburbs, Queensland's vibrant capital city. This budget accommodation caters primarily to international backpackers, working holidaymakers, and young travellers exploring Australia's east coast. Brisbane offers year-round subtropical weather, easy access to South Bank's cultural precinct, the Story Bridge, and the Brisbane River. The city serves as a gateway to the Sunshine Coast, Gold Coast, and hinterland rainforests. Backpacker lodges in Brisbane typically provide dormitory and private rooms with shared facilities, making them popular with budget-conscious travellers spending a few nights to several weeks in Queensland's largest city.
